A histogram is a graphical illustration of the distribution of knowledge. It’s a sort of bar graph that exhibits the frequency of incidence of various values in a dataset. Histograms are used to visualise the form of a distribution and to determine patterns and tendencies within the knowledge.
Histograms are essential as a result of they can assist us to grasp the distribution of knowledge and to make knowledgeable choices. For instance, a histogram can be utilized to find out the typical worth of a dataset, to determine the most typical values, and to seek out outliers. Histograms will also be used to match completely different datasets and to determine tendencies over time.
To assemble a histogram in Excel, you should use the next steps:
- Choose the information that you simply wish to plot.
- Click on on the “Insert” tab.
- Click on on the “Histogram” button.
- A histogram can be created with the default settings.
You possibly can customise the histogram by altering the bin dimension, the colour, and the labels. You too can add a trendline to the histogram to determine tendencies within the knowledge.

2. Bin dimension
The bin dimension is an important component in setting up a histogram in Excel, because it determines the extent of element and accuracy of the visible illustration. Within the context of “How To Assemble A Histogram In Excel,” the bin dimension performs a major function in guaranteeing that the histogram successfully conveys the distribution of the underlying knowledge.
- Informative histogram: An applicable bin dimension helps create a histogram that clearly exhibits the distribution of knowledge, revealing patterns and tendencies. A too small bin dimension can lead to a cluttered histogram, making it tough to interpret the information, whereas a too massive bin dimension can obscure essential particulars.
- Straightforward-to-read histogram: The bin dimension needs to be chosen to make the histogram simple to learn and perceive. A well-chosen bin dimension ensures that the bars within the histogram are neither too slender nor too vast, permitting for clear visualization and interpretation of the information distribution.
For instance, contemplate a dataset representing the ages of workers in an organization. If the bin dimension is ready too small (e.g., 1 yr), the histogram may have many slender bars, making it tough to discern the general distribution. Conversely, if the bin dimension is ready too massive (e.g., 10 years), the histogram may have just a few vast bars, doubtlessly hiding essential variations inside the knowledge.
Due to this fact, choosing an applicable bin dimension is crucial for setting up an informative and easy-to-read histogram in Excel. It permits customers to successfully visualize and analyze the distribution of their knowledge, making it a important element of “How To Assemble A Histogram In Excel.”

Query 1: What’s the major goal of a histogram?
A histogram is a graphical illustration that shows the distribution of knowledge by visualizing the frequency of incidence for various knowledge values. It helps to grasp the form of the distribution and determine patterns or tendencies within the knowledge.
Query 2: What are the important thing steps concerned in setting up a histogram in Excel?
To assemble a histogram in Excel, observe these steps:
- Choose the information to be plotted.
- Navigate to the Insert tab and choose the Histogram possibility.
- Customise the histogram by adjusting bin dimension, colour, labels, and including a trendline if wanted.
Query 3: How do I decide the suitable bin dimension for my histogram?
Choosing the proper bin dimension is essential for an informative histogram. Think about the vary of knowledge values, the variety of knowledge factors, and the specified degree of element. A smaller bin dimension creates a extra detailed histogram, whereas a bigger bin dimension supplies a broader overview.
